Gene Expression Data
Assay Details
Assay
Reference: J:114487 Romanova LG, et al., Implication of Nucleolar Protein SURF6 in Ribosome Biogenesis and Preimplantation Mouse Development. Biol Reprod. 2006 Nov;75(5):690-6
Assay type: Immunohistochemistry
MGI Accession ID: MGI:3692278
Gene symbol: Surf6
Gene name: surfeit gene 6
Antibody: anti-SURF6
Detection system: Secondary antibody coupled to Alexa Fluor
Assay notes: There is a variable degree of non-specific cytoplamic labeling in oocytes and early embryos.
Results
Specimen 1k: postnatal (more )
Note: This is a germinal vesicle oocyte that lacks a perinucleolar chromatin rim. Double labeled: red - Surf6; green - Npm1 (assay MGI:3692191).
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S28: oocyte Present Non-Uniform 1k Expression is present in discrete foci at the surface of the nucleolus and within small patches attached to chromatin blocks.

Specimen 1l: embryonic day 1.8 (more )
Note: Late two-cell embryo. Double labeled: red - Surf6; green - Npm1 (assay MGI:3692191).
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S2: 2-cell stage embryo Present Non-Uniform 1l Expression surrounds the nucleolar precursor body surface.

Specimen 1m: embryonic day 2.0 (more )
Note: Double labeled: red - Surf6; green - Npm1 (assay MGI:3692191).
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S3: 4-cell stage embryo Present Non-Uniform 1m Expression is clearly seen at the nucleolar precursor body periphery, where it forms a looser and more extended layer than was seen in two-cell embryos.

Specimen 1n: embryonic day 2.5 (more )
Note: Double labeled: red - Surf6; green - Npm1 (assay MGI:3692191).
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S3: 8-cell stage embryo Present Non-Uniform 1n Expression is clearly seen at the nucleolar precursor body periphery, where it forms a looser and more extended layer than was seen in two-cell embryos.

Specimen 1o: embryonic day 3.0 (more )
Note: Double labeled: red - Surf6; green - Npm1 (assay MGI:3692191).
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S4: compacted morula Present Non-Uniform 1o Expression is present in the nucleoli, which appear mature.

Specimen 2: embryonic day 1.0 (more )
Note: Mid two-cell embryo. Double labeled: red - Surf6; green - Coil (assay MGI:3692114).
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S2: 2-cell stage embryo Present Non-Uniform 2b , 2c Expression appears to be present in the Cajal (coiled) bodies, nuclear organelles.
